swarm: new snapshot files (#19185)
This commit is contained in:
parent
313576530f
commit
994326ba00
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
@ -1,28 +0,0 @@
|
|||||||
#!/usr/bin/perl
|
|
||||||
|
|
||||||
use JSON;
|
|
||||||
|
|
||||||
my $f;
|
|
||||||
my $jsontext;
|
|
||||||
my $nodelist;
|
|
||||||
my $network;
|
|
||||||
|
|
||||||
open($f, "<", $ARGV[0]) || die "cant open " . $ARGV[0];
|
|
||||||
while (<$f>) {
|
|
||||||
$jsontext .= $_;
|
|
||||||
}
|
|
||||||
close($f);
|
|
||||||
|
|
||||||
$network = decode_json($jsontext);
|
|
||||||
$nodelist = $network->{'nodes'};
|
|
||||||
|
|
||||||
for ($i = 0; $i < 0+@$nodelist; $i++) {
|
|
||||||
#my $protocollist = $$nodelist[$i]{'node'}{'info'}{'protocols'};
|
|
||||||
#$$protocollist{'pss'} = "pss";
|
|
||||||
my $svc = $$nodelist[$i]{'node'}{'config'}{'services'};
|
|
||||||
pop(@$svc);
|
|
||||||
push(@$svc, "pss");
|
|
||||||
push(@$svc, "bzz");
|
|
||||||
}
|
|
||||||
|
|
||||||
print encode_json($network);
|
|
@ -1,3 +0,0 @@
|
|||||||
#!/bin/bash
|
|
||||||
|
|
||||||
sed -e 's/\(\"services\"\):\["discovery\"]/\1:["pss","bzz"]/'
|
|
2
swarm/pss/testdata/snapshot_128.json
vendored
2
swarm/pss/testdata/snapshot_128.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_16.json
vendored
2
swarm/pss/testdata/snapshot_16.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_2.json
vendored
2
swarm/pss/testdata/snapshot_2.json
vendored
@ -1 +1 @@
|
|||||||
{"nodes":[{"node":{"config":{"id":"73d6ad4a75069dced660fa4cb98143ee5573df7cb15d9a295acf1655e9683384","private_key":"e567b7d9c554e5102cdc99b6523bace02dbb8951415c8816d82ba2d2e97fa23b","name":"node01","services":["pss","bzz"],"enable_msg_events":false,"port":0},"up":true}},{"node":{"config":{"id":"6e8da86abb894ab35044c8c455147225df96cab498da067a118f1fb9a417f9e3","private_key":"c7526db70acd02f36d3b201ef3e1d85e38c52bee6931453213dbc5edec4d0976","name":"node02","services":["pss","bzz"],"enable_msg_events":false,"port":0},"up":true}}],"conns":[{"one":"73d6ad4a75069dced660fa4cb98143ee5573df7cb15d9a295acf1655e9683384","other":"6e8da86abb894ab35044c8c455147225df96cab498da067a118f1fb9a417f9e3","up":true}]}
|
{"nodes":[{"node":{"info":{"id":"fd37e45210ddb36f8b5ecef9c9d9d3f8201ba9523bfd6a70291333cf3b9207e1","name":"node_fd37e45210ddb36f8b5ecef9c9d9d3f8201ba9523bfd6a70291333cf3b9207e1","enode":"enode://6a7dd306ace8a106c3b86ac6b0cd6eeccde4a9af5090ca4a6d1054787f9757875b6b8d02f88fafe3fd7f20f0349a0060ace7c0be1d65470e736a3319431b5c14@127.0.0.1:0","enr":"0xf88fb84096f5dd9030fc74da3701ef7b06dfe4d44068118f8041a728876904d70fa8c88c20df197c343522c76d75d3a12507c567213c13b46a94ed4800f47474643f4ee70183636170cdc583627a7a08c6846869766508826964827634826970847f00000189736563703235366b31a1026a7dd306ace8a106c3b86ac6b0cd6eeccde4a9af5090ca4a6d1054787f975787","ip":"127.0.0.1","ports":{"discovery":0,"listener":0},"listenAddr":"","protocols":{"bzz":"/TfkUhDds2+LXs75ydnT+CAbqVI7/WpwKRMzzzuSB+E=","hive":"\n=========================================================================\nThu Feb 28 17:15:44 UTC 2019 KΛÐΞMLIΛ hive: queen's address: fd37e4\npopulation: 2 (2), NeighbourhoodSize: 2, MinBinSize: 2, MaxBinSize: 4\n============ DEPTH: 0 ==========================================\n000 1 3594 | 1 3594 (0)\n001 0 | 0\n002 1 cb08 | 1 cb08 (0)\n003 0 | 0\n004 0 | 0\n005 0 | 0\n006 0 | 0\n007 0 | 0\n008 0 | 0\n009 0 | 0\n010 0 | 0\n011 0 | 0\n012 0 | 0\n013 0 | 0\n014 0 | 0\n015 0 | 0\n========================================================================="}},"config":{"id":"fd37e45210ddb36f8b5ecef9c9d9d3f8201ba9523bfd6a70291333cf3b9207e1","private_key":"6a02f87b1d13a15ce24bfa58456af8aaabdcf8cb58b9f86c19ab14c721c80f91","name":"node_fd37e45210ddb36f8b5ecef9c9d9d3f8201ba9523bfd6a70291333cf3b9207e1","services":["bzz","pss"],"enable_msg_events":true,"port":39341},"up":true}},{"node":{"info":{"id":"3594438a7480a5c3dc06440e28a16044c0c7d289219da02f9e41da1810827805","name":"node_3594438a7480a5c3dc06440e28a16044c0c7d289219da02f9e41da1810827805","enode":"enode://0972df8ba2504ddc155739320ab392e64d000c950e08ce42863449bc4757dd03397efbad98888f8d740b7cf55c357d1d6d74b5e8cb935f71b19e0e16ceef03f9@127.0.0.1:0","enr":"0xf88fb840d5f39b1ebcd5b616ef67b1c0239ed4501ef45c6a00e5bd8cd3f2ac88870d4c4b6ce4a4af820afab9a714d99a5fef53ec3c042fc3243f403819bcfb3504c2150d0183636170cdc583627a7a08c6846869766508826964827634826970847f00000189736563703235366b31a1030972df8ba2504ddc155739320ab392e64d000c950e08ce42863449bc4757dd03","ip":"127.0.0.1","ports":{"discovery":0,"listener":0},"listenAddr":"","protocols":{"bzz":"NZRDinSApcPcBkQOKKFgRMDH0okhnaAvnkHaGBCCeAU=","hive":"\n=========================================================================\nThu Feb 28 17:15:44 UTC 2019 KΛÐΞMLIΛ hive: queen's address: 359443\npopulation: 2 (2), NeighbourhoodSize: 2, MinBinSize: 2, MaxBinSize: 4\n============ DEPTH: 0 ==========================================\n000 2 fd37 cb08 | 2 fd37 (0) cb08 (0)\n001 0 | 0\n002 0 | 0\n003 0 | 0\n004 0 | 0\n005 0 | 0\n006 0 | 0\n007 0 | 0\n008 0 | 0\n009 0 | 0\n010 0 | 0\n011 0 | 0\n012 0 | 0\n013 0 | 0\n014 0 | 0\n015 0 | 0\n========================================================================="}},"config":{"id":"3594438a7480a5c3dc06440e28a16044c0c7d289219da02f9e41da1810827805","private_key":"26266470b7f4e9341cbbbb304b1aed116626cb1bea55d639cdbef1a069c18123","name":"node_3594438a7480a5c3dc06440e28a16044c0c7d289219da02f9e41da1810827805","services":["bzz","pss"],"enable_msg_events":true,"port":33055},"up":true}}],"conns":[{"one":"fd37e45210ddb36f8b5ecef9c9d9d3f8201ba9523bfd6a70291333cf3b9207e1","other":"3594438a7480a5c3dc06440e28a16044c0c7d289219da02f9e41da1810827805","up":true}]}
|
||||||
|
2
swarm/pss/testdata/snapshot_256.json
vendored
2
swarm/pss/testdata/snapshot_256.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_3.json
vendored
2
swarm/pss/testdata/snapshot_3.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_32.json
vendored
2
swarm/pss/testdata/snapshot_32.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_4.json
vendored
2
swarm/pss/testdata/snapshot_4.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_64.json
vendored
2
swarm/pss/testdata/snapshot_64.json
vendored
File diff suppressed because one or more lines are too long
2
swarm/pss/testdata/snapshot_8.json
vendored
2
swarm/pss/testdata/snapshot_8.json
vendored
File diff suppressed because one or more lines are too long
Loading…
Reference in New Issue
Block a user